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64460160313 62733816 3018 727794850 828074915
551566 564933822 27780223
551566 564933822 27780223
78 46 035160121
All about undefined
Interested in learning more?
551566 564933822 27780223
78 46 035160121
See more
276730234 91164557 0651253
55 466 210163283 01283 086169511
See more
482308 483144454 543855936
202262855 887641 694921389
See more